Description

Vulnerability in the Oracle Hyperion Infrastructure Technology product of Oracle Hyperion (component: Installation and Configuration). The supported version that is affected is 11.2.25.0.000. Easily exploitable vulnerability allows low privileged attacker with logon to the infrastructure where Oracle Hyperion Infrastructure Technology executes to compromise Oracle Hyperion Infrastructure Technology. Successful attacks of this vulnerability can result in unauthorized read access to a subset of Oracle Hyperion Infrastructure Technology accessible data. CVSS 3.1 Base Score 3.3 (Confidentiality impacts). CVSS Vector: (C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:U/C:L/I:N/A:N).
